About Coworth Flexlands

Coworth Flexlands School & Nursery is a caring, happy and successful independent preparatory school for boys and girls aged 2.5 years to 11 years.

Nestled in between Chobham, Windlesham and Sunningdale we offer quick and easy access to the M3 yet we are in the heart of the countryside.Ideally located in acres of beautiful grounds with a forest school for outdoor learning and a wide range of facilities and opportunities. It is a happy school where pupils are inspired and nurtured.  Most pupils live close to the school it is easy to get involved in all out of school activities, such as the Cardinals netball club and the Surrey Academy of  Musical Theatre programme. At Coworth Flexlands, we provide a positive education environment with research-backed ways of increasing happiness and wellbeing. Happier children are healthier, learn better and display more emotional literacy. Emotional literacy is important for developing self-confidence, boosting self-esteem, social and emotional development, and encouraging emotional self-management. 

At Coworth Flexlands we focus on the 'whole' child - their intellectual, physical, social and emotional wellbeing needs, The whole child approach works on the basis that every child should be happy, healthy, safe, engaged, supported and challenged to grow in their educational environment. We promote a culture that ensures pupils are given time to develop their interests and learn the wider skills required of them in a safe and supportive environment, while still being academically engaged and challenged.

In Prep, we split the forms for academic subjects knowing smaller groups can improve pupil attainment through the freedom to ask questions, discuss areas of difficulty and engage in the collaborative work that so motivates pupils of this age. Whether it is physics, maths or English in a small set or coming together for netball, Forest School, dance or drama we aim for the optimum group size.
